SQLのメインファイルが大きすぎる場合は、どのように処理すればよいですか?
SQLメインファイルが大きすぎる場合、以下の方法を考慮することができます:
- 大きなファイルを分割して、複数の小さなファイルに分けます。各ファイルは一部のSQLステートメントを含み、機能やモジュールに応じて分割でき、管理やメンテナンスがしやすくなります。
- 圧縮ファイル:SQLのメインファイルを圧縮ツールで圧縮して、ファイルサイズを小さくし、ストレージスペースを節約します。
- データベースの最適化:データベースを最適化し、不要なデータやインデックスをクリーニングし、クエリーを最適化し、データベースのパフォーマンスを向上させ、SQLのメインファイルサイズを削減します。
- 頻繁に使用されるSQL文をストアドプロシージャにまとめ、SQLメインファイル内の重複コードを減らし、コードの再利用性と保守性を向上させる。
- 外部ファイルを使用することで、大量のSQLステートメントを外部ファイルに保存し、外部ファイルをインポートすることでSQLステートメントを動的に読み込み、SQLメインファイルのサイズを減らす。
- データベースのパーティション:データベースをパーティション管理し、データを時間または他の規則に従って分割して保存することで、個々のテーブルやインデックスのサイズを減らし、クエリのパフォーマンスを向上させる。
以上の手法を使用することで、SQLのメインファイルが大きすぎる問題を効果的に処理し、データベースの性能と管理効率を向上させることができます。